Default exhaust help please

2003 Blobeye Sti type uk PPP

Stock



Hi guys, looking for some advice please.

I was under the car undersealing and saw the flange of my exhaust between my back box and centre section quite badly corroded. Going further forward the front of the centre section is corroded too. To the point where its eaten quite a bit of the flange.

So I need to replace the centre section and the section in front. Problem is I don’t know what to buy. Ive called roger clark motorsport and got a quote from them and also looked at scooby world and got a quote from them too. There is a pretty big price difference so stumped on which to get. I don’t need the back box as my prodrive back box is in decent nick and would like to keep the car as much original as possible. Ive got no plans to map it.



What would you guys recommend?

you dont need a downpipe. its a PPP so has a sportcat downpipe in it. leave it alone.

id say you only need a centre section and a secondary decat (if not already stainless variant)
